Codership is pleased to announce a new release of Galera Cluster for MySQL consisting of MySQL-wsrep 8.0.19 and Galera 4.5, wsrep API version 26. This is the first generally availabe binary release of Galera 4 series by Codership. Notable new features in Galera 4 series are: - Streaming replication will improve execution of large transactions by splitting transaction replication and applying into small fragments. - Optimized write set certification rules will improve foreign key support by reducing the number of foreign key related false conflicts in certification. - Support for group commit. Notable fixes in Galera replication since last source release (4.4): - Buffer overflow with auto-evict has been fixed. - All GCache ring buffer capacity was not always restored in GCache recovery. This has been now fixed. - Error handling during bad network conditions has been improved to make node to attempt to leave cluster gracefully if there is a possibility for data inconsistency. Notable fixes in Galera replication since latest release candidate (4.5-rc): - Error handling during frequent cluster configuration changes was improved. - A segmentation fault with multicast was fixed. The packages are available from https://releases.galeracluster.com/ for the following operating systems: - CentOS 7 and 8 - Debian 10 - OpenSUSE 15 - SLES 15 SP 1 - Ubuntu 18.04 and 20.04 Known issues with this release: - When installing software on CentOS 8, dnf modules mysql and mariadb must be disabled before installing Galera Cluster software. This can be done by running `dnf module disable mysql mariadb`.
